Ingredients:

  • 1 lb fresh Brussels sprouts
  • 2 tbsp olive oil
  • 1 tsp minced garlic
  • 1/2 tsp salt
  • 1/4 tsp black pepper

Preparation Steps:

  1. Start by washing the Brussels sprouts under cold water and trim the stems.
  2. Cut the sprouts in half lengthwise for even cooking.
  3. Preheat the oven to 400°F.

Technical Aspects:

  • Set the oven temperature to 400°F.
  • Ensure the Brussels sprouts are cut evenly for uniform roasting.

Cooking Process:

  1. In a bowl, toss the Brussels sprouts with olive oil, minced garlic, salt, and black pepper until well coated.
  2. Place the seasoned sprouts on a baking sheet in a single layer.
  3. Roast in the preheated oven for 20-25 minutes, or until the sprouts are tender and slightly browned.

Troubleshooting Tips:

  • If the Brussels sprouts are not browning, increase the oven temperature slightly and monitor closely.
  • Adjust seasoning to taste before serving for optimal flavor.

Freshness Matters

Freshness is key when it comes to Brussels sprouts. Opting for fresh Brussels sprouts ensures that you are working with vegetables that are at their peak in flavor and nutritional content. When shopping for Brussels sprouts, look for ones that have vibrant green leaves, feel firm to the touch, and are free from yellowing or wilting. Fresh Brussels sprouts not only contribute to a more appetizing dish but also retain more of their essential nutrients, such as vitamin C and fiber.

Size and Texture

The size and texture of Brussels sprouts can also impact the overall taste and composition of your dish. Smaller Brussels sprouts tend to be sweeter and more tender, making them ideal for quick cooking methods like sautéing or roasting. On the other hand, larger Brussels sprouts may have a slightly more bitter taste and denser texture, which can work well in heartier dishes or when roasted at higher temperatures to caramelize the outer layers. Consider the desired outcome of your recipe when choosing the size and texture of Brussels sprouts, ensuring that they align with your cooking method and flavor profile.

Cleaning and Trimming

Cleaning and trimming the Brussels sprouts is a critical step in the preparation process. Start by rinsing the sprouts under cold water to remove any dirt or debris. Trim off the woody stems and any outer leaves that appear wilted or yellowed. This process ensures that only the freshest parts of the Brussels sprouts are used, enhancing the taste and appearance of the final dish.

Roasting

Roasting Brussels sprouts is a popular cooking method that brings out their natural sweetness and nuttiness. To roast Brussels sprouts to perfection, start by trimming the stems and cutting them in half. Toss them in olive oil, salt, and pepper, and spread them out on a baking sheet. The high heat cooks the sprouts quickly, resulting in crispy edges and a tender interior. Roasting also intensifies the flavors, providing a satisfying crunch with every bite.

Sauteing

Sauteing Brussels sprouts is a quick and convenient way to showcase their tender texture. In a hot skillet, add olive oil and garlic, then toss in thinly sliced Brussels sprouts. Stir fry them until they are golden brown and tender but still slightly crisp. The direct heat caramelizes the sprouts, enhancing their natural flavors and creating a delicious side dish or even the main attraction of your meal.

Steaming

Steaming Brussels sprouts preserves their vibrant green color and nutrients while creating a soft and slightly crunchy texture. To steam Brussels sprouts, place them in a steamer basket over boiling water and cover them to steam until they are tender. Steaming ensures that the sprouts remain moist and retain their nutritional value, offering a light and refreshing way to enjoy this vegetable.

Garlic and Parmesan

The classic combination of garlic and Parmesan brings a rich and savory twist to Brussels sprouts. By infusing minced garlic and a generous sprinkle of grated Parmesan cheese, these flavors meld beautifully with the natural nuttiness of the sprouts, creating a decadent side dish or appetizer. The pungent aroma of garlic blends with the creamy saltiness of Parmesan, resulting in a luxurious flavor profile that is sure to impress even the most discerning palates.

To prepare this delectable variation, start by sautéing the Brussels sprouts with olive oil until lightly caramelized. Then, add minced garlic to infuse the dish with its distinctive taste. Finish off by tossing the sprouts with a generous amount of Parmesan cheese to create a creamy, umami-packed dish that will leave your guests craving for more.

Honey Glazed

For those with a sweet tooth, the honey glazed variation offers a delightful contrast of flavors that tantalize the taste buds. By drizzling honey over roasted Brussels sprouts and caramelizing them to perfection, you create a harmonious blend of sweet and savory notes that complement the natural earthiness of the vegetable.

To achieve the perfect honey glazed Brussels sprouts, roast the sprouts until they are tender and caramelized. Then, drizzle honey over the top and return them to the oven to create a sticky, sweet glaze. The end result is a masterpiece of flavors - the sweetness of the honey harmonizing with the roasted notes of the sprouts, creating a dish that is both satisfying and indulgent.

Balsamic Reduction

The balsamic reduction variation offers a sophisticated and tangy twist to traditional Brussels sprouts. By reducing balsamic vinegar to a thick, syrupy consistency and drizzling it over roasted sprouts, you add a complex depth of flavor that balances the sweetness of the vegetable with a hint of acidity.

To create this elegant dish, roast the Brussels sprouts until they are golden and crispy. Meanwhile, simmer balsamic vinegar on the stovetop until it reduces and thickens. Drizzle the balsamic reduction over the roasted sprouts just before serving to add a burst of tangy flavor that elevates the dish to gourmet status. The result is a tantalizing medley of sweet, sour, and savory notes that will captivate your taste buds and leave you craving more.

Appetizer Ideas

When serving Brussels sprouts as an appetizer, you can get creative and offer various options to entice your guests. Roasted Brussels sprouts with a savory dipping sauce, such as a garlic aioli or a tangy yogurt-based dip, can be a delightful starter. Alternatively, you can create a Brussels sprout salad with mixed greens, nuts, and a zesty vinaigrette for a refreshing and light introduction to the meal.

Main Course Complements

Brussels sprouts also shine as a side dish to complement the main course. When pairing with proteins such as grilled chicken or seared salmon, consider adding contrasting flavors like a citrus glaze or a tangy marinade to balance the richness of the protein. For vegetarian mains, roasted Brussels sprouts with a drizzle of balsamic reduction or a sprinkle of toasted almonds can add depth and richness to the meal. Health Benefits of Brussels Sprouts

Brussels sprouts are not only delectable but also incredibly nutritious, making them a staple in any healthy diet. These cruciferous vegetables are packed with essential vitamins and minerals that offer a plethora of health benefits.

One of the key benefits of Brussels sprouts is their high vitamin C content, which supports a healthy immune system and aids in collagen production for skin health. Additionally, Brussels sprouts are rich in vitamin K, crucial for bone health and blood clotting.

Moreover, Brussels sprouts contain significant amounts of fiber, promoting digestive health by supporting regular bowel movements and feeding beneficial gut bacteria. This fiber content also helps with satiety, making Brussels sprouts a great addition to meals for weight management.

Furthermore, Brussels sprouts are a potent source of antioxidants, such as kaempferol, which may reduce inflammation and lower the risk of chronic diseases. Sulforaphane, another compound found in Brussels sprouts, has been linked to cancer prevention and detoxification.

Incorporating Brussels sprouts into your diet can have a positive impact on overall health, offering a range of benefits from immune support to anti-inflammatory properties.
